Drukpa Senge Rinchen [1258-1313] aka Pochapa (spos skya pa)
Younger brother of Drukpa Senge Sherab was the fifth of the 'Nine Lions' (seng ge dgu) important in the early history of the 'Brug pa Bka' brgyud pa school.

Main Teachers[edit]
- Drukpa Nyima Senge (nyi ma seng ge) [1251-1287]
- Drukpa Senge Sherab
Main Students[edit]
- Drukpa Senge Gyalpo ('brug pa seng ge rgyal po) [1289-1326]
